Boulders and hills shaped by the wind erosion. Wadi al-Hitan, Egypt.

Boulders and hills at Wadi al-Hitan, the Valley of the Whales in the Sahara desert in Egypt, shaped by the wind erosion (aeolian processes). Wadi al-Hitan, the Whale Valley, is a UNESCO World Heritage Site, known for its great number of fossils, particularly those of the early forms of whales called Archaeoceti, the mammals which lived here in Eocene. They make Wadi al-Hitan a very significant site for the history of evolution.
